Function: server-start

Allow this Emacs process to be a server for client processes.
This starts a server communications subprocess through which client
"editors" can send your editing commands to this Emacs job.
To use the server, set up the program `emacsclient' in the Emacs
distribution as your standard "editor".

Optional argument LEAVE-DEAD (interactively, a prefix arg) means just
kill any existing server communications subprocess.

If a server is already running, restart it. If clients are
running, ask the user for confirmation first, unless optional
argument INHIBIT-PROMPT is non-nil.

To force-start a server, do M-x server-force-delete and then
M-x server-start. (fn &optional LEAVE-DEAD INHIBIT-PROMPT)
